Set amid the tall pines of Cass County, the town sits within an easy drive of the storied brick roads of Jefferson and the collegiate and cultural offerings in Marshall, giving residents small-town ease with regional access.
Outdoorsy households find their rhythm at Lake O’ the Pines, where glassy coves invite paddling at sunrise, family picnics turn into swims, and boat ramps are minutes from town. Anglers can tap Texas Parks & Wildlife resources for seasonal tips, while hikers and leaf-peepers head to the towering oaks and clear-water trails of Daingerfield State Park. Day trips expand the palette even more at the cypress-lined bayous of Caddo Lake State Park, a haven for birding, photography, and canoeing.
